The global mattress export market is expected to continue evolving in 2026, driven by increasing demand for better sleep products, rising international trade, and growing investments in mattress manufacturing technology. Mattress manufacturers worldwide are upgrading their production capabilities to meet higher quality standards, reduce costs, and improve export competitiveness.
For mattress factories planning international expansion, understanding market trends, regional opportunities, and manufacturing requirements is essential for long-term growth.

Export-oriented mattress manufacturers are focusing on improving production efficiency, optimizing logistics, and adopting automated solutions to compete in global markets.
The growth of e-commerce and cross-border furniture sales is also creating new opportunities for mattress exporters. Compressed and rolled mattresses have become increasingly popular because they reduce shipping volume and improve transportation efficiency.

Countries such as Vietnam, Thailand, Indonesia, and Malaysia are becoming important mattress production hubs.

Many factories in Southeast Asia are investing in automated mattress production lines, quilting machines, tape edge machines, and compression packing equipment.

Large mattress sizes create challenges in international transportation. Compression packing technology has become an important solution for reducing logistics costs.
